Transaction d860124d1bf1766a299df667ee80bcab7334ab0d5994e4019c15314f275dab2e
1 Input
1 Output
-
d860124d1bf1766a299df667ee80bcab7334ab0d5994e4019c15314f275dab2e:0
- value
- 5849905
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 e03588f119a8c81d975a3e881ebcbebcbf1c83ca OP_EQUALVERIFY OP_CHECKSIG
- address
- 1MSWVeEyJQHQmbnKuMFxdbHU8CVUKDRE6J